Point of the laminaria: 

Since getting my intrauterine ballon/catheter removed, my doctor has been inserting a laminaria into my cervix to make sure it doesn't close before our upcoming IUI #2. It is essentially a stick of seaweed that slowly expands to dilate the cervix. Then I am stuffed full with gauze to make sure it doesn't slip out of place. I have to get it replaced every 48 hours till the IUI, but its the weekend and they are closed till tomorrow so this one is 72 hours and its still dilating me :( My Wednesday to Friday laminaria dilated me to a little over 1.5 cm. She placed a smaller one for the long weekend, but its been in for a while now so its cramping more. Hopefully the IUI will be Wednesday so I only need one more :) We also cant have sex with it in, so we will be doing 2 IUI's this month to try and up the count inside.
